How long have the drums been?
MCCABE: The Earliest Existing Example of a Drum Back in the 6th century BC But the drum kit as we know it today is only 100 years old. In 1918, the Chicago-based Ludwig Drum Company debuted the Jazz-Er-Up, an all-in-one unit consisting of a single bass drum and pedal, a snare drum, two cymbals, and a woodblock.
What were drums originally made of?
Early drums included A hollow section of tree trunk covered at one end with reptile or fish skin and beaten with both hands. The skin is later removed from the hunted prey or cattle and a stick is used. Double-headed drums appeared later, as did pottery drums of various shapes.

Did the ancient Greeks have drums?
In ancient Greece and Rome, the tympanum (τύμπανον) or tympanum was a framed drum or tambourine. … this instrument From Greece to Rome and the Near East, possibly related to the cult of Cybele.

What is a 5-piece drum kit?
The most common configuration of drum kits used in rock and pop is the five-piece drum kit, where the number five refers to to the number of drums in the kit (snare, bass, two high toms and one floor tom). In addition to the five drums, there are usually two cymbals and a hi-hat stand.
